DEVOLUTION 2014 AS SEEN FROM 2013.

1. The UhuRuto Presidency will increase waxing lyrical on all the politically correct messages on devolution. Governor's may just creatively use these statements to secure more political commitments. NB, not necessarily to the exclusive benefit of the citizenry. 2. Senators will get egged on by the National Assembly to engage the Governors in backyard wars political supremacy being the allure. 3. Governors are going to be media darlings for main media houses. Media is keen to reduce the feel most important sense by the national government! 4. Members of the County Assemblies will fumble through and emerge the most bruised from the ongoing battle for space and relevance 5. Almost all laws, policies and plans will variously be petitioned by the county citizenry. 6. Political party lines will blur between the governors 7. Petitions to collect signatures for recalling Members of County Assemblies and Senators will be the highest. 8. Attempts to amend the constitution will target; Giving Governors a bigger role in homeland security (may succeed); Make education a county function (will fail); Increase the minimum threshold of fund allocation to counties from 15% (May fail); Separate county elections from national elections (will succeed)
